Who decides the rating?

North Lanarkshire Council inspects Maharaja's Indian Takeaway and sets the rating; the Food Standards Agency publishes it. Neither the business nor this site can change a rating, a business that disagrees can appeal to its council, and can request a re-inspection once it has fixed the problems.
